the americans are very nice, but heavy as hillbilly stated. they are slim cut, so i am not sure where they get there heft. i am not sure they make a short action (the 223 is on a micro action, will not even work for 22-250) so i would bet a 308 would come with a spacer, which would disqualify me.
 
The 550s are all on a long action whether it is a .308 based cartridge or a .30-06 based cartridge. The only difference is .308 based uses a magazine (steel) and .30-06 uses a floorplate. Whoever said the 550 was heavy isn't kidding. It also has a long LOP in my opinion. I like shooting it for range work but do not use it for hunting due to the weight.

The newer 550s has a much slimmer stock but the older ones are fat and could use some weight trimming. When I bought mine, they could be bought for a song and dance....Not so much anymore.
